Blackjack is one of the most popular casino games in the world. While it has no official rules, there are some basic strategies that can help you win more money and make the game less intimidating.

First, you need to set a losing and winning limit before the cards are dealt. This helps you stay within your budget and avoid losing more than you can afford to lose.

Before you start playing, be sure to take your basic strategy guide with you and keep it open on a separate window so that you can refer to it quickly. This will help you get started and make the most of your time at the table.

Another important tip is to never increase your bets based on whether you won or lost your previous hands. The cards don’t know that and they don’t care if you are in the middle of a losing or winning streak.

In addition, don’t try to win by increasing your bets just because you think that the other players on the table are putting you under pressure. Your chances of winning are greater when you follow a basic blackjack strategy and stick to it regardless of what the other players on the table do.
